I made a game! "Zendo - The Hidden Path" is kind of an experiment: you can play it as a regular #metroidvania and go for 100% item completion, but I want you to try the opposite. Can you learn the secrets of this world to *skip all abilities* and still finish it?

My philosophy is to build the game out of small reusable bricks. The rooms making up the world use kits on a 2x3m grid size for the walls. I've also made a character creation tool to assemble characters out of reusable parts

New blog post! A bug in GTA San Andreas lay dormant for over 20 years, until unrelated changes in Windows 11 24H2 triggered it. This is a deep dive into how a simple coding mistake erased all seaplanes from the game and made them completely unusable.
